Description

3-Borono-4-Fluorobenzoic Acid Ethyl Ester is a high-value boronic acid ester derivative, serving as a critical synthetic intermediate in modern organic chemistry. Its core value lies in enabling the precise construction of complex molecules through versatile cross-coupling reactions. This compound is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and advanced materials sectors, where it is used to develop new active ingredients and functional compounds.

Application

  • Pharmaceutical Intermediate: A key building block in the synthesis of active pharmaceutical ingredients (APIs) via Suzuki-Miyaura cross-coupling reactions.
  • Agrochemical Research: Used in the development of novel herbicides, fungicides, and insecticides that require the incorporation of fluorinated aromatic systems.
  • Ligand Synthesis: Serves as a precursor for creating specialized ligands used in catalysis and material science.
  • Functional Material Development: Employed in the research and production of organic electronic materials, such as OLEDs and semiconductors.
  • Chemical Biology Probes: Utilized in the design and synthesis of molecular probes for studying biological processes.
  • Custom Synthesis & Contract Manufacturing: A vital starting material for custom synthesis projects and scale-up processes in fine chemical production.

Basic Information

Product Name 3-Borono-4-Fluorobenzoic Acid Ethyl Ester
CAS No. 874219-60-0
Molecular Formula C9H10BFO4
Molecular Weight 212.0 g/mol
Synonyms Ethyl 3-Borono-4-fluorobenzoate; 4-Fluoro-3-boronobenzoic Acid Ethyl Ester; Benzoic acid, 3-borono-4-fluoro-, ethyl ester; 3-(4,4,5,5-Tetramethyl-1,3,2-dioxaborolan-2-yl)-4-fluorobenzoic acid ethyl ester (protected form); 4-Fluoro-3-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)benzoic acid ethyl ester; 3-Borono-4-fluorobenzoic acid ethyl ester; Ethyl 4-fluoro-3-boronobenzoate

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) in a cool, dry place at 2-8°C. This product is hygroscopic (moisture-sensitive) and easily oxidized; prolonged exposure to air, moisture, or elevated temperatures should be avoided to maintain stability and purity.
